### Runbook: Pagination — Larkfeed Public API

Cursor-based. Pass `cursor` from the previous response; do not cache cursors beyond 10 minutes. Max `limit` is 200. If a cursor expires, restart from page one — no partial recovery. Backfill jobs must call the internal indexer directly to avoid rate limits. The indexer accepts the key below.

app token of fajop-fahif = qvz4-AnML

# Flaglight Rollouts — Approvals

Quick version for on-call: any rollout touching more than 5% of traffic needs an approval in Flaglight before the ramp continues. Kill switches don't need approval — just flip them and note it in the incident channel. Scheduled ramps pause automatically if error budget burns hot. If you're stuck at 2 a.m. with a pending approval, there's one person authorized to override, and that's the approver below.

account owner for tagep-bafof: Norael Gilax Juleth

## Changelog — Driftless 4.2.0: changed migration defaults

This release changes the default behavior of zero-downtime schema migrations in Driftless. Expand-and-contract is now the default strategy, backfill batches are smaller, and the lock timeout has been reduced to avoid stalling writers during peak traffic. Release managers should note that existing pipelines inheriting the old defaults will pick up the new ones on the next deploy unless explicitly pinned. For auditing, the full set of new default configuration values is recorded below.

deployment values, kadug-fawip:
[fenath]
port = 9200
region = north-3
host = fenath.lumicworks.corp
timeout_ms = 250
retries = 7

## Changed defaults

Heads up: the Ledgerline tax-rate lookup cache now defaults to a 15-minute TTL instead of 24 hours. Turns out rates in the Veldt County sandbox were going stale mid-demo, which was embarrassing. Eviction is now LRU rather than FIFO, and the cache warms on boot. If you're reviewing, check that nothing hardcodes the old TTL. The new defaults land as follows.

deployment values, bajop-taweg:
holwyn:
  log_level: debug
  metrics_host: metrics.holwyn.zemvarsys.internal
  pool_size: 32